What I Look for Before Buying

Before I choose a hand held magnifying glass, I always think about how I plan to use it. I look at the magnification level, lens quality, size, and comfort in my hand. These details matter because the right magnifier makes the task easier, while the wrong one can feel awkward or strain my eyes.

Magnification Power

One of the first things I check is the magnification strength. For everyday reading, I usually prefer a moderate level because it gives me a clear view without too much distortion. If I need it for hobbies like stamp collecting, coin inspection, or electronics work, I may choose a stronger magnification. I always keep in mind that higher power does not always mean better if the viewing area becomes too small.

Lens Quality

Lens quality is very important to me. I look for a lens that gives a sharp image with minimal blur or distortion. Glass lenses often feel clearer to me, while acrylic or plastic lenses are lighter and less likely to break. I decide based on whether I want better clarity or easier portability.

Lens Size and Viewing Area

I also pay attention to the size of the lens. A larger lens lets me see more at once, which is helpful when I am reading or examining bigger surfaces. A smaller lens may offer stronger detail for close inspection. I choose the size depending on whether I want a broader view or more focused magnification.

Handle Comfort and Grip

Since I may hold the magnifier for several minutes, the handle needs to feel comfortable in my hand. I prefer a grip that feels secure and does not slip. A lightweight design helps me avoid fatigue, especially when I use it often. If the handle feels balanced, I can use it more easily and with better control.

Lighting Features

Sometimes I need extra light to see details clearly, especially in dim rooms. In those cases, I look for a hand held magnifying glass with built-in LED lights. This feature helps me see text and tiny objects more clearly without needing a separate lamp. For me, lighting can make a big difference in usability.

Durability and Build

I want a magnifying glass that lasts, so I check the build quality carefully. A sturdy frame and strong handle give me confidence that it will hold up over time. If I plan to carry it in a bag or use it frequently, I prefer something durable and well made.

Portability and Storage

Portability matters to me when I want to keep the magnifier in my pocket, purse, desk drawer, or travel kit. I usually choose a compact model if I need it on the go. Some magnifying glasses also come with a protective case, which I find helpful for keeping the lens clean and scratch-free.
